Job description:

At least 3-5+ years with Core AEM projects only

Overall Total Experience should be 6+

Strong Java programming foundation

Extensive hands on workflows, Sling servlet, REST, JSON, Lucene indexing is must.

Exposure to Coral / Granite UI, Adobe UI customization is a must

Deep understanding of AEM's security along with its Access Controls

Expertise around extending AEM's core functionalities such as Launches

Must have worked on AEM 6.4 or newer versions.

Working Experience with Sightly / Sling models .

Strong understand of core AEM components such as oak, sling and dispatcher Experience with Continuous Integration and Automated test execution and building tools such as Jenkins, Hudson, Selenium or Maven

Work with project managers to ensure that all project deliverables are on time and high quality

Work collaboratively with other teams; QA, UX, etc

Exceptionally good at document and explaining core technical processes.

Other CMS experiences and a good understanding of the DXP area

Prior experience is a strong plus
